Thungyai Huai Kha Khaeng Wildlife Sanctuaries is a vast protected area that spans multiple provinces, with the Huai Kha Khaeng section located within Uthai Thani Province. This sanctuary has been recognized by UNESCO as Thailand’s first natural World Heritage site due to its exceptional biodiversity. It is a transitional zone of diverse plant species and serves as a vital source of freshwater streams that remain pristine and unspoiled, preserving the ecological balance of the region.

A central highlight of visiting this sanctuary is learning about conservation through the Sueb Nakhasathien Memorial, honoring the former head of the wildlife sanctuary who sacrificed his life to protect this forest. Visitors can explore his preserved residence and a small museum that chronicles his work and dedication to wildlife protection. The simplicity of the site is imbued with power and inspiration, instilling a deep sense of environmental stewardship in visitors of all ages.

For nature enthusiasts and hikers, the sanctuary offers a variety of nature trails, such as the Khao Hin Daeng trail, which winds through dry dipterocarp forest and mixed deciduous forest, offering breathtaking vistas along the way. Adventurous visitors may encounter traces of rare wildlife, including tiger footprints, hornbills, and wild deer. The forest atmosphere is serene and shaded, providing a feeling of returning to the unspoiled embrace of nature.

This sanctuary serves as a living classroom for students, families, and researchers who wish to learn about environmental conservation. It is also a prime destination for wildlife photographers and birdwatchers eager to capture animals in their natural habitat. How to Get There

By Private Car:

  • From Uthai Thani city, take Highway 333 (Uthai Thani-Nong Chang), then continue on Highway 3438 (Nong Chang-Lan Sak). At KM 53-54, turn left at the Huai Kha Khaeng junction and follow the signs for another 14 kilometers.

By Public Transport:

  • Take a van to Lan Sak district, then hire a local driver or motorbike taxi to the sanctuary headquarters. (Private vehicles are highly recommended due to the remote location).

Travel Tips

Best Visiting Season:

  • November to January is ideal, as the weather is cool and the humidity is perfect for trekking and wildlife spotting.

Dress Code:

  • Wear earth-toned clothing (olive green, brown, tan) to blend into the environment. Long pants and sturdy hiking boots are essential.

Sanctuary Etiquette:

  • This is a strictly protected area, not a general recreation park. Please remain quiet, do not litter, and the consumption of alcohol is strictly prohibited.

Learning Experience:

  • Visit the Visitor Center first to listen to a briefing by rangers to understand the history and the rules of the World Heritage site.

Important Note:

  • Camping is only allowed in designated areas with prior permission, and visitors must exit the sanctuary by the specified time for safety from wildlife.

Admission Fee

  • Local visitors: Adult 20 THB, Child 10 THB

  • Foreign visitors: Adult 200 THB, Child 100 THB

Opening Hours

  • General daily hours: 08:00 – 16:30

  • Note: Some nature trails may be closed during the rainy season for forest recovery and visitor safety
